A horizontal pipe carries a smoothly flowing liquid with density 1.17 times 103 kg/m3. At locations 1 and 2 along the pipe the diameters are 5.47 cm and 3.83 cm, respectively. Is the flow speed at location 2 higher or lower than at location 1? The flow speed at location 1 is 2.41 m/s. What is the pressure difference between location 2 and location 1 (including its sign)? Ignore viscosity Is the pressure at location 2 higher or lower than at location 1?

Explanation / Answer

Viscosity is neglected

Bernoulli's Theorem is applicable

Therefore

V1^2/2g +P1/(rho*g) +z1 =V2^2/2g +P2/(rho*g) +z2 (1)

z1=z2

V1=2.41

from continuity A1V1=A2V2

therefore V2 =(A1V1)/A2 =V1*(d1^2/d2^2) =4.916 m/s


Therefore from (1)

P2-P1 = -10739.989 Pa (ANS)
